Do-it-Yourself Metal Polishing Tips
Basic Metal Polishing - Mostly, metal finishing is essential for aesthetics and for clean-room situations. It is one of the most common treatments simply because of its use in intensifying the natural beauty of the product, for instance, motor bike parts, automotive parts or kitchenware. Also, numerous clean-rooms will want a lustrous finish in order to lessen the penetrability of the material that may result in dirt to build up and contaminate. An excellent demonstration of this usage might be in vacuum chambers. There exist many strategies to polish metal, and here let us talk a little in relation to a few of the procedures required. Various metals can be burnished manually by hand, using purpose made buffing machines, electromechanically or chemically. A buffing paste or compound is commonly applied, which might contain dolomite, chromium oxide, chalk, limestone, aluminum oxide, tripoli, or iron oxide. Buffing stainless steel, because of its lousy thermal conductivity, rather high viscosity, and hardness is amongst the time intensive. However, items constructed from non-ferrous metal are usually more receptive to buffing, since these demand the minimum number of procedures.
If a greater processing quality is simply not essential, faster pad speeds should be employed. A lower pad speed is needed should a superior mirror finish is essential. Finishing buffs plastered in compound will be somewhat affected by specific forces on the buffing pad. The concentration of the pressure on the surface can be amplified within certain bounds, though going over the perfect measure of load not simply cuts down on the quality level of treatment, but additionally can degrade effectiveness, might result in wear on the product, and there is additionally an obvious overheating of the pieces being worked on, because of friction. When you are using thinner metal, it will be increased heat (and a resulting flexibility of the material) which can cause elements to warp, buckle or distort. Generally, it takes a practiced polisher to consider every one of these points to equally not cause harm to the piece and to deliver the results successfully. To substantially boost the quality of the resulting surface area, the buffing procedure must be completed with a reduced amount of vigour and not so much pressure so as to in the end deliver a surface that is free of scratches or fine lines as a consequence of the finishing process, subsequently ending up with a fabulous mirror finish.
